Western Team
The Washington College Western Team competes in approximately ten Zone 3, Region 2 IHSA shows each semester. For the western shows, the levels range from beginner walk/jog classes all the way up to Open Reining and Open Horsemanship for the more experienced riders. Lessons are required if you are showing with at least one lesson the week of a show. You are placed in a class by coach’s evaluation depending on your past riding/showing experience. You then begin to class up as you accumulate point from placing. The point system also dictates whether or not a rider qualifies for Regionals, Sectionals, and finally Nationals.
The team provides an excellent outlet for riders who have ridden all of their lives and want to continue in college or those who have never ridden before, but are interested in learning the sport.
